(UTM), PhD (Imperial College)<\/p>\n<p>&nbsp;<\/p>\n<p style=\"text-align: justify\">Mohd Hafiz Dzarfan Othman is an Associate Professor in Department of Energy Engineering, Faculty of Chemical and Energy Engineering, HICoE Director of Advanced Membrane Technology Research Centre (AMTEC), and also Head of Renewable Energy Research Group. He received his Bachelor and Master degrees from Universiti Teknologi Malaysia, Malaysia and PhD from Imperial College London, United Kingdom.<\/p>\n<p style=\"text-align: justify\">His current research focus is on development of inexpensive ceramic\/polymer membranes for environmental protection and energy generation.
